This gives you an idea of how much is left to accomplish in the PI or increment. Webb4 dec. 2024 · Select the ‘Dates,’ ‘Planned,’ and ‘Actual’ columns. Click on Insert in the top menu bar. Click on the line chart icon. Select any simple line chart from here. Once you’ve generated your graph, you can change the values in the ‘Actual’ column to edit the chart.
